include
C语言编程代码的魅力与深度探索在计算机编程领域,C语言作为一种历史悠久且功能强大的编程语言,自诞生以来就备受推崇,它以高效、灵活和可移植性著称,广泛应用于操作系统、编译器、嵌入式系统等领域,本文将带领读者一起探索C语言编程代码的奥秘,领略其魅力所在,C语言是一种面向过程的编程语言,拥有丰富的数据类型、运算符、函……
C语言编程代码的魅力与深度探索
在计算机编程领域,C语言作为一种历史悠久且功能强大的编程语言,自诞生以来就备受推崇,它以高效、灵活和可移植性著称,广泛应用于操作系统、编译器、嵌入式系统等领域,本文将带领读者一起探索C语言编程代码的奥秘,领略其魅力所在。
C语言是一种面向过程的编程语言,拥有丰富的数据类型、运算符、函数和流程控制结构,其语法简洁明了,易于上手,在C语言中,我们可以通过编程代码实现各种复杂的功能,从基本的输入输出到复杂的算法和数据结构。
C语言编程代码的魅力
- 高效性:C语言具有非常高的运行效率,其编译后的代码执行速度非常快,这是因为C语言直接操作内存,具有极强的底层控制能力。
- 灵活性:C语言非常灵活,可以处理各种复杂的数据结构和算法,C语言还提供了丰富的库函数和扩展功能,方便开发者进行开发。
- 可移植性:C语言的可移植性非常强,可以在不同的操作系统和硬件平台上运行,这使得C语言在开发跨平台应用程序时具有很大优势。
- 实践性:通过编写C语言程序,我们可以深入理解计算机底层运作原理,提高编程技能,C语言在解决实际问题方面具有很强的实用性。
C语言编程代码的深度探索
- 数据类型:C语言拥有丰富的数据类型,包括整型、浮点型、字符型、布尔型等,C语言还提供了数组、结构体、联合体等复杂数据类型,为开发者提供了丰富的选择。
- 指针:指针是C语言的精华之一,它提供了一种间接访问数据的方式,通过指针,我们可以操作内存中的数据,实现各种高级功能。
- 函数:C语言中的函数可以模块化地实现各种功能,通过定义函数,我们可以提高代码的可读性和可维护性。
- 流程控制:C语言提供了丰富的流程控制结构,如条件语句、循环语句、开关语句等,这些结构使得我们可以编写出复杂的程序,实现各种逻辑功能。
- 文件操作:C语言支持文件操作,包括读取、写入、修改文件等,通过文件操作,我们可以实现数据的持久化存储,提高程序的实用性。
- 底层编程:C语言在底层编程方面具有得天独厚的优势,如操作系统开发、嵌入式系统编程等,通过C语言,我们可以直接操作硬件,实现底层功能。
C语言编程代码实践
为了更深入地理解C语言编程代码的魅力与深度,我们来编写一个简单的示例程序,以下是一个使用C语言编写的“Hello, World!”程序:
int main() { printf("Hello, World!\n"); return 0; }
这个简单的程序展示了C语言的基本语法和结构,通过运行这个程序,我们可以感受到C语言的魅力,在实际开发中,我们可以使用C语言实现更复杂的程序,解决各种实际问题。
本文介绍了C语言编程代码的魅力与深度探索,C语言作为一种面向过程的编程语言,具有高效、灵活、可移植性强等特点,通过编写C语言程序,我们可以深入理解计算机底层运作原理,提高编程技能,在实际开发中,我们可以使用C语言实现各种复杂的程序,解决各种实际问题,希望本文能帮助读者领略C语言编程代码的魅力,激发对计算机编程的兴趣。